[Code of Federal Regulations] [Title 41, Volume 4] [Revised as of July 1, 2004] From the U.S. Government Printing Office via GPO Access [CITE: 41CFR302-5.103] [Page 149] TITLE 41--PUBLIC CONTRACTS AND PROPERTY MANAGEMENT CHAPTER 302--RELOCATION ALLOWANCES PART 302-5_ALLOWANCE FOR HOUSEHUNTING TRIP EXPENSES--Table of Contents Subpart B_Agency Responsibilities Sec. 302-5.103 What factors must we consider in determining whether to offer an employee the fixed amount househunting trip subsistence expense reimbursement option? You must consider the following factors: (a) Ease of administration. Payment of a per diem allowance under part 302-4 of this chapter requires you to review claims for the validity, accuracy, and reasonableness of each expense amount, except for meals and incidental expenses. Fixed amount househunting trip subsistence expenses reimbursement is easier to administer because you do not have to review expense amounts. (b) Cost considerations. You must weigh the cost of each reimbursement option on a case-by-case basis. (c) Treatment of employees. The employee is allowed to choose between a per diem allowance under part 302-4 of this chapter and fixed amount househunting trip subsistence expenses reimbursement when you offer the fixed amount reimbursement method. You therefore should weigh employee morale and productivity considerations against actual cost considerations in determining which method to offer.
